Resource-efficient wireless monitoring based on mobile agent migration
Abstract
Wireless sensor networks are increasingly adopted in many engineering applications such as environmental and structural monitoring. Having proven to be low-cost, easy to install and accurate, wireless sensor networks serve as a powerful alternative to traditional tethered monitoring systems.
